Cooper Street Correctional Facility - Wikipedia
The Cooper Street Correctional Facility is a minimum-security state prison for men located in Blackman Charter Township,[1] Jackson County, Michigan, owned and operated by the Michigan Department of Corrections. It has a Jackson postal address.[2] The facility was created from the former grounds of the Michigan Parole Camp, which was across the street from the former Michigan State Prison.

Michigan State Prison - Wikipedia
Michigan State Prison or Jackson State Prison, which opened in 1839, was the first prison in Michigan. It was located, for a period, in Jackson, Michigan. Corrections officer union says mid-Michigan prison saw rash of violence in July WCMU Public Radio
The Michigan Corrections Organization, the union representing corrections officers at state prisons, has released a report decrying violent incidents at the St Louis Correctional Facility. The union says the mid-Michigan facility saw several fights and assaults in July. There were 15 assaults on staff and another 25 on prisoners at the facility in July, the report reads.
